Layout decisions carry the budget
Most Cape Coral residences are on slabs. That topics. Moving a lavatory across the room skill observed chopping concrete, trenching, patching, then retiling the flooring, besides cautious paintings on the vent stack and slope. The fee climbs rapid, incessantly $1,500 to $4,000 just for the drain relocation on a slab formerly you account for finishes. If you could hinder the john within about a toes of the present line, you pocket that cash for more advantageous tile or a frameless glass panel.
Showers are extra flexible, but the drain situation nevertheless dictates the easiest frame of mind. Curbless showers have turned into a favourite for either growing old in position and a spa appearance. On a slab, a real curbless requires planning the slope by using recessing the slab or by means of a pre-sloped pan designed for this use, then persevering with the same slab top to the major bath surface. You achieve a graceful, seamless seem to be, however purely if the waterproofing is immaculate and the linear drain is put to compile water earlier it escapes. In a Cape Coral domicile constructed within the early 2000s, I recessed a shower pan with the aid of an inch and a half of, set a forty eight inch linear drain in opposition to the again wall, and ran a 24 by forty eight inch porcelain tile in a continuous container. The owner rolls in a teak bench whilst she wants it and rolls it out to smooth, and the tub still looks new six years later.
Vanity placement can make or spoil the room. I prefer centering the replicate reverse the doorway, then striking the bathe to the facet to attract the eye. It affords you a better first affect and keeps steam off the principle site visitors line. In tighter visitor baths, a 30 to 36 inch floating conceitedness with deep drawers, paired with a wall-hung rest room, frees flooring space and makes cleaning less demanding. Floating shelves aren't only a fashionable flourish, they help air flow beneath and round the self-esteem in a moist climate.

Climate clever components that also feel luxurious
Porcelain tile is the workhorse for Bathroom Remodeling Cape Coral large. It resists water absorption, staining, and etching. Modern manufacturing affords you textures that mimic limestone, terrazzo, or Zellige with no their headaches. For floors, slip resistance subjects. Look for a DCOF rating at or above zero.42 for rainy parts, and if a tile does not record DCOF, ask the organisation to supply checking out documents. I like increased formats on flooring, with rectified edges and 1/16 inch grout lines, and a smaller, grippier mosaic within the shower pan. It is not just for defense, it supports with slope to the drain.
Natural stone is pretty, yet in coastal Florida it asks quite a few you. Marble can etch from hair products, soaps, and a few cleaners in weeks. If a patron insists on stone, I steer them to honed finishes, dark marbles with much less obtrusive etching, or quartzite whilst budget allows for. Even then, they must predict sealing each 6 to 12 months and comfortable cleansing.
For counters, quartz holds up effectively. It resists staining and does no longer want sealing. Light quartz with delicate veining plays properly with the two hot and funky palettes. In a windowed bath with stable solar, colorations infrequently fade, however assess the enterprise’s UV information for slabs near outdoors glass. Dense, non-porous good floor is an additional selection for included sinks and curves, important for simple cleaning and a smooth glance. Laminate has come a protracted method, but in increased humidity, facet main points and longevity still prefer quartz.
Hardware in seaside towns corrodes rapid. Cheap zinc alloys pit, and thin chrome can peel. Solid brass taps with a PVD finish or marine grade stainless fasteners do more suitable. Not each and every manufacturer discloses alloys, however you could believe the burden and spot the machining marks on quality pieces. A midrange tap at $250 to $500 from a credible model most of the time outlasts a bargain piece that appears same on day one. For bathe glass hardware, search for stainless factors and brackets with acceptable gaskets to keep salt air from dining away at edges.
Grout deserves a minute of focus. Standard cementitious grout works, yet epoxy or hybrid grouts face up to staining and mildew a lot superior. Epoxy is less forgiving to install yet pays you lower back for years in Cape Coral’s humidity. Color in shape the grout to the tile for a quiet, monolithic seem to be, or move a shade darker on floors to conceal visitors. Keep bathe grout joints a little wider than on the main flooring once you are employing small mosaics, it improves traction and drainage.
Ventilation and mold keep watch over that in fact works
If you are living here, you understand the summer season air can think thick. A bog fan that simply hums is simply not enough. Size the fan by way of the room’s volume, then add a margin. A primary five by means of 10 foot bathtub with an eight foot ceiling desires approximately forty CFM by using the ordinary components, but that assumes quick, immediately duct runs. Real residences have bends. I specify eighty to one hundred ten CFM quiet fans with a brief, insulated duct shooting immediately out the wall or roof, not into the attic. Add a humidity sensing change that retains the fan going for walks except the moisture drops. If your bath stocks space with a laundry, step it up yet one more notch.
Duct terminations want true backdraft dampers to hinder hot, wet air from pushing returned in. I have opened soffits to find enthusiasts venting into attic insulation. The homeowners cannot discern out why their closet smells musty. The restore isn't always costly in contrast to the value of new tile, and it saves paint, drywall, and your lungs. For better conventional suites, give some thought to a moment vent close to the shower enclosure. It pulls steam at present and keeps mirrors clearer, rather positive when the air open air already contains moisture of its own.
Waterproofing it is easy to trust
Tile isn't really water-resistant on its own. Grout is porous, and the substrate does the heavy lifting. I use sheet membranes or high great liquid applied techniques with enterprise accredited corners, seams, and bonding flanges for drains. On each bathe pan, a 24 hour flood attempt is non negotiable sooner than tile goes down. On partitions, run membranes in any case a pair inches above the shower head, and wrap niches utterly. In Cape Coral I probably see historical eco-friendly board in the back of tile. It swells and actions over time. Cement board or foam backer forums designed for rainy parts, paired with the true membrane, give you a stable, mould resistant meeting.
Curbless showers name for uncommon consideration at the transition to the most important flooring. A hidden linear drain allows, but you furthermore may need a secondary line of security, akin to a bonded waterproofing membrane that continues beyond the bathe area by means of no less than a foot. An added 1/2 day for the time of this level prevents years of area wicking or that telltale loose tile by means of the entrance.
Lighting that flatters and functions
Layered lighting beats a single overhead can. I plan 3 zones while probable. Recessed ambient lights on a dimmer grant normal illumination. Vanity lights at face degree, either sconces flanking the mirror or a satisfactory backlit reflect, prevents shadows beneath eyes and chin. Then a devoted shower easy rated for wet destinations brightens the enclosure. Color temperature around 3000K retains dermis tones heat with out veering orange, and high CRI bulbs make finishes appearance properly. In a critical bathtub with a window, give some thought to how direct sunlight enters, then perspective mirrors and matte surfaces to deal with glare. Polished tiles can seem to be slippery beneath a brilliant skylight, even if they are now not.
Electrical code updates over time require GFCI defense for shops close water, and a lot of jurisdictions now prefer blend AFCI/GFCI breakers for bathroom circuits. In practice, that suggests new outlets get GFCI renovation even though the outdated ones did not have it, and you will likely be changing a breaker to meet contemporary code. Cost shrewd, funds some hundred greenbacks for electrical updates in the event that your tub has now not been touched in a decade or longer.

Permits, codes, and inspections in Cape Coral
A Bathroom Remodel Cape Coral undertaking that touches plumbing, electric, or structural elements desires a enable. Cape Coral sits in Lee County, but the town has its possess enabling technique. Licensed contractors tackle drawings and packages each day. You prefer a contractor with a Florida country license within the related industry, insurance, and a list one can test on-line. Expect inspections at rough in for plumbing and electric, then a remaining. If you are relocating a drain or adding a new circuit, plan on the inspector checking hearth blockading, bonding, and the venting important points. The exact means assists in keeping your insurance legitimate and protects you at resale whilst the client’s inspector asks for forms.
Glass near tubs or inside of bathe enclosures necessities to be tempered. Outlets near the arrogance require GFCI defense. Lighting within the shower needs to be rated for rainy areas. Bathroom home windows in bathe partitions may also be done correctly with the right glazing and waterproof info. A detail I like is a brief constant glass panel strolling off the window aspect, preserving spray off the sash at the same time as nonetheless letting in mild.
Budget tiers and the place to spend
Numbers differ with scope and options, but for a widespread corridor bathtub with midrange finishes in Cape Coral, whole remodels traditionally land within the $18,000 to $35,000 fluctuate. Primary baths with large showers, curbless pans, and higher finishes can stretch from $35,000 as much as $70,000 or more whenever you are moving plumbing or choosing high give up slabs and custom cabinetry. If a contractor bids a ways lower than the percent, ask wherein they may be saving. Waterproofing techniques, glass thickness, and fixture excellent are natural corners to cut. Spend on the portions you can't certainly change: membranes, valves, tile environment, glass, and air flow. You can swap a light fixture in a day later. You do not would like to open a bath wall to repair a funds valve body.
Timeline, from idea to towels at the rack
- Design and choices, two to 4 weeks: measure, draw, prefer tile, furnishings, conceitedness, counters, and get reasonable lead times. Permitting, one to 4 weeks: relies upon on scope and metropolis workload; simple replacements can stream faster. Demolition and difficult in, one to 2 weeks: do away with finishes, regulate plumbing and electric, inspections as required. Waterproofing and tile, one to 3 weeks: substrate prep, membranes, flood try out, tile placing, grout, therapy times. Finishes and punch, one to 2 weeks: glass deploy, counters, plumbing trim, lighting fixtures, paint, hardware, closing walkthrough.
Complex projects with custom glass or long lead presents can add a couple weeks. Plan a few slack. If you needs to circulation returned into the bathtub by using a difficult date, build schedule buffer and lock in glass measurements early.
